Missing Indian fishermen in Lankan custody

May 15, 2008 04:32 IST

The 19 Indian fishermen, who were reported missing since May 5 after heading out to sea from Thangachimadam near Rameswaram, have been taken into custody by Sri Lankan naval personnel, according to the coastal security police.

They told PTI on Wednesday night that the Sri Lankan naval personnel had nabbed them, probably for crossing into their territorial waters by accident.

The fishermen had left from Thangachimadam Coastal area near Rameswaram in four boats on May 5 and did not return home since then.

Earlier in the day, Fisheries Minister K P P Swamy informed Tamil Nadu assembly that the Navy had launched search operations to locate the fishermen.

The minister statement came in response to a query from Jayakumar of AIADMK, who raised the issue and expressed apprehensions that the missing fishermen may have been kidnapped by some terrorist organisation or taken into custody by the Sri Lankan Navy.
